Variable Grid System is described as 'The variable grid system is a quick way to generate an underlying CSS grid for your site. The CSS generated file is based on the 960 Grid System' and is an website in the development category. There are more than 50 alternatives to Variable Grid System, not only websites but also apps for a variety of platforms, including Self-Hosted, Mac, Windows and Linux apps. The best Variable Grid System alternative is Bootstrap, which is both free and Open Source. Other great sites and apps similar to Variable Grid System are Tailwind CSS, Semantic UI, Foundation and UIkit.
